Tests cannot be ran without configuring tracing. Split from #4678. Does not nag about the span checks when there is no subscriber configured, because then the spans will have no links and nothing can be checked. Sadly the `SpanTrace::status()` cannot be used for this. `tracing` is always configured in regress testing (running with `pageserver` binary), which should be enough. Additionally cleans up the test code in span checks to be in the test code. Fixes a `#[should_panic]` test which was flaky before these changes, but the `#[should_panic]` hid the flakyness. Rationale for need: Unit tests might not be testing only the public or `feature="testing"` APIs which are only testable within `regress` tests so not all spans might be configured.
